Synthetic chlorinated swimming pools are a well-liked option for Lots of people seeking a managed and hygienic swimming ecosystem. These swimming pools depend upon chlorine for a Key disinfectant to help keep the h2o thoroughly clean and absolutely free from damaging microbes, algae, and also other contaminants. Chlorine is widely applied due to its success in killing microorganisms and retaining h2o clarity. It really works by breaking down into hypochlorous acid and hypochlorite ions, which attack and neutralize harmful pathogens. Artificial chlorinated pools are generally present in community facilities, hotels, fitness centers, and personal residences, providing a safe and pleasant swimming working experience for people.

Amongst the key advantages of artificial chlorinated swimming pools is their skill to keep up a high degree of sanitation. When effectively managed, chlorine stops the growth of bacteria and viruses that can cause bacterial infections and health problems. This can make them a desired option for areas the place Lots of people swim consistently, including community pools and recreational facilities. Without having correct disinfection, pool drinking water can become a breeding floor for dangerous microorganisms, resulting in prospective well being risks for swimmers. Chlorine efficiently removes these threats, making sure that artificial chlorinated pools stay a secure environment for everybody.

Protecting synthetic chlorinated pools needs frequent monitoring of chlorine levels and h2o excellent. Pool operators and homeowners ought to Check out the chlorine focus regularly to be certain it stays in the advised variety. Way too minimal chlorine may result in insufficient sanitation, letting bacteria and algae to prosper. On the other hand, excessive chlorine concentrations may cause skin and eye irritation for swimmers. The best chlorine degree for synthetic chlorinated pools usually falls concerning 1 and 3 elements for each million (ppm). Keeping this harmony is essential for delivering a cushty and Safe and sound swimming practical experience.

Together with chlorine ranges, artificial chlorinated swimming pools demand proper pH harmony. The pH of pool drinking water must ideally be concerning seven.2 and seven.6. In the event the pH is just too small, the h2o will become acidic, leading to corrosion of pool tools and irritation for swimmers. When the pH is just too higher, chlorine becomes significantly less effective, minimizing its power to sanitize the h2o. Standard testing and adjustment of pH stages aid make sure synthetic chlorinated pools continue to be well-well balanced and comfy for customers. Pool homeowners normally use pH testing kits and chemical adjustments to take care of the appropriate pH stages in their pools.

Another important element of synthetic chlorinated swimming pools is using stabilizers. Chlorine can degrade rapidly when subjected to sunlight, minimizing its efficiency being a disinfectant. To fight this, pool owners normally insert cyanuric acid, a stabilizer that helps extend the lifetime of chlorine in outdoor pools. With out stabilizers, chlorine concentrations can drop fast, necessitating Recurrent additions to maintain suitable sanitation. By utilizing the proper degree of stabilizer, synthetic chlorinated pools can keep on being cleaner for more time durations with minimal chlorine loss.

Artificial chlorinated swimming pools also need regimen servicing further than chemical balancing. Filtration systems Perform a crucial function in retaining the water thoroughly clean by eliminating debris, dirt, and organic make any difference. Pool filters, such as sand filters, cartridge filters, and diatomaceous earth filters, assist entice impurities and stop them from circulating while in the water. Frequent cleaning and backwashing of filters make sure they function successfully. Moreover, pool proprietors should really skim the drinking water area, vacuum the pool floor, and brush the pool walls to prevent algae buildup and retain water clarity. Suitable routine maintenance aids synthetic chlorinated swimming pools remain in optimal issue for swimmers.

Regardless of their Added benefits, synthetic chlorinated swimming pools can occasionally result in difficulties for swimmers with delicate pores and skin or allergic reactions. Some persons may perhaps expertise irritation, dryness, or redness right after prolonged publicity to chlorinated h2o. To reduce these results, swimmers need to rinse off ahead of and immediately after swimming, use moisturizing lotions, and don swim goggles to safeguard their eyes. Pool proprietors also can think about alternative sanitation methods, which include saltwater chlorination, which generates chlorine from salt by an electrolysis approach. Whilst saltwater swimming pools nonetheless comprise chlorine, the amounts are generally decrease and gentler on the skin.

In recent times, There's been an elevated deal with eco-helpful answers for artificial chlorinated pools. Some pool owners and operators are Checking out methods to cut down chemical usage when preserving h2o good quality. A single alternate is the use of ozone or ultraviolet (UV) gentle methods, which perform together with chlorine to enhance disinfection and lower the amount of chemical compounds essential. These devices enable stop working contaminants and lessen chlorine byproducts, making the drinking water gentler over the skin and eyes. On top of that, progress in filtration know-how have enhanced the efficiency of h2o circulation and purification, contributing to cleaner and even more sustainable pool maintenance practices.

Regardless of the lots of benefits of artificial chlorinated pools, it is crucial for pool owners and operators to adhere to basic safety guidelines and finest procedures. Suitable storage and dealing with of chlorine and also other pool chemical substances are critical to forestall mishaps and chemical imbalances. Chlorine really should be stored in the neat, dry position clear of direct sunlight and incompatible substances. Mixing chlorine with other substances, for example ammonia or acids, can generate hazardous reactions. Pool upkeep personnel really should be qualified in chemical safety and observe advisable guidelines for dealing with and application.
